挖掘机电气控制系统中 CAN总线的应用

(整期优先)网络出版时间:2020-01-14
/ 2

挖掘机电气控制系统中 CAN总线的应用

代刚强

徐州徐工挖掘机械有限公司 江苏徐州 221100

摘要:在我国社会经济快速发展中,工业经济得到迅速发展,与此同时,城市的进步和发展,使得城市建设和规划也在逐渐的完善中。城市建设和工业的发展使我国的机械行业需求不断增加,尤其是挖掘机行业。挖掘机行业的进步和发展对于提高我国的工业进步有着重要的作用,故此,对挖掘机电气控制系统进行研究,进而促进挖掘机的进步。本文对电气控制系统、挖掘机电气控制系统的组成以及CAN总线进行分析和研究,并分析CAN总线在挖掘机电气控制系统中的应用,为挖掘机电气控制系统的开发提供有价值的参考意见和建议,进而提高挖掘机电气控制系统的技术水平,为我国的工业进步提供技术支持。

关键词:挖掘机电气控制系统;CAN总线;应用

引言

近年来,中国挖掘机行业持续保持快速增长,挖掘机的产能大幅提升,各挖掘机生产厂家都想方设法提升挖掘机的性能,高效、节能的智能控制系统成为提升挖掘机性能的最主要手段。

电气控制系统是挖掘机的核心系统之一,反映了机器的智能化程度,直接关系到挖掘机整车的性能和可维护性。随着用户对挖掘机高可靠性、高性能、智能化和信息化的要求,车用传感器增多,采用传统控制方式必会增加线束数量,增大维护难度,且不利于数据共享。现场总线技术的应用可有效实现数据共享和缩减线束数量,减少节点而不影响原系统。CAN(ControllAreaNetwork)总线非常适合在条件恶劣的环境中使用,现已广泛应用于移动车辆、军事设备以及工程机械等领域。

1 挖掘机电气控制系统的组成

1.1发动机控制模块

发动机控制模块主要实现发动机的启动、停止、预热、转速调节、节能和保护等控制功能,以及工作时间、水温和油压等数据的采集功能。对发动机转速的控制,以前通常采用步进电机或伺服电机直接拉动油门,需要设计油门电机安装支架和拉索,对安装精度要求较高,如果安装不好,易发生卡死现象。而依靠电位计进行油门位置反馈,易受电压波动等因素的干扰,转速控制精度不高。因此,本系统采用CAN总线发送报文的方式来控制发动机的转速,简化了机构设计,同时提高了转速控制的精度和可靠性。

通过CAN总线,主控制器可以很方便地读取发动机的转速、工作时间、水温、油压、运行状态、预热状态以及超速报警等信息,无需再安装相应的传感器,简化了电气线路。

1.2液压控制模块

液压挖掘机采用全液压驱动方式,整车行走、回转等动作的实现都是通过液压系统控制实现的,主要包括以下几个控制部分:

(1)主泵功率的电比例控制:依据发动机、液压系统的参数,控制器以当前转速、转速降及负载情况为控制依据,实时调节主泵极限控制比例电磁阀,实现功率最佳匹配。

(2)CAN总线操作手柄和主阀的电比例控制:采用CAN总线采集司机的操作意图,根据挡位、功率模式和发动机状况等确定主阀的开度,提高了系统的可操控性,大大简化了液压控制管路。

(3)液压信号采集:包括液压油液位、液压油温度等信号的采集,用于报警控制。

挖掘机的监控器安装在司机室,如果将燃油液位、液压油液位、液压油温度、泵和阀等信号的采集接入监控器,会增加线路的复杂性。因此,为了简化电气线路,仪表采用CAN总线式仪表,主控制器采集信号后通过总线传输给仪表显示,大大减少了导线的使用量。。

2 CAN总线简述

在挖掘机的电气控制系统中运用CAN总线技术,对于提高挖掘机的性能有着重要的作用,所谓的CAN就是ControllAreaNetwork,简称控制器局域网络,它是一种新的技术,在运用的过程中能够使挖掘机的电气控制系统适用于恶劣的环境,CAN总线技术有以下几个特点:

首先,在挖掘机电气控制系统中,CAN总线技术在整个数据系统中进行数据通信时,它没有主从之分,可以将挖掘机电气控制系统额数据进行输送,之后CAN总线的控制中心的各个设备之间就可以收发信息;其次,CAN总线技术在进行通信的过程中,可以多个节点同时进行,尤其是是在特殊情况下,优先级高的能够高效的通过,进而保障通信线路的顺畅,避免造成通信线路的拥塞;

再者,在挖掘机的电气控制系统中运行CAN总线技术,它能够改变以往通信的距离,延长通信的距离,加快信息和数据的传输速度,例如在挖掘机的电气控制系统中运行CAN总线技术,其可在40米的双绞线上以1Mb/s的速率传输数据;

最后,CAN总线技术主用运用了双绞线的传输介质,这种传输介质相比较传统的传输介质来说,其电气控制系统的效率和性能会更高。

故此,在挖掘机的电气控制系统中运用CAN总线技术,采用其技术的特点,尤其是我国的土木工程和城市建设的环境复杂多样,运用CAN技术能够在复杂环境中的高效运行,可以提高挖掘机的操作水平,使得挖掘机的操作更加舒适,工作效率更高,油耗更低,同时一个电控单元出现故障不会使整个大型挖掘机电气控制系统崩溃,进而保障挖掘机的安全运行。

3 CAN总线在挖掘机电气控制系统中的应用

3.1控制器程序设计

某型挖机主控制器使用的软件开发平台是codesys,程序设计时运用了程序模块化设计思想,包括主程序和子程序模块。主程序功能是系统初始化和调用子程序。系统初始化主要包括硬件输入输出口初始化、CAN通信初始化以及通信参数设置等功能。子程序主要包括传感器处理模块、传感器标定、油门标定、发动机控制(启动、停止、预热和转速控制等)、液压控制模块(泵控制、阀控制等),转速感应控制、PID控制模块、参数设置模块、故障和保养信息处理、CAN总线收发和输出控制。

3.2显示器程序设计

某型挖掘机显示器使用的软件开发平台是C。显示器的主要任务是完成整机工况参数显示和管理、界面设计、界面切换和CAN总线上数据的读写,所设计的监控系统主要包括开机界面、主界面、状态监测界面、故障报警界面、故障记录界面、养护信息界面、用户设置界面和系统设置界面等。

主界面中主要显示了转速、油位、水温、油温、工作时间、系统时间、工作模式及系统电压等信息,若有报警或养护信息发生,则会在右下角显示报警或养护的图标并打开蜂鸣器进行提醒,并将最重要的报警信息在显示屏下部显示;显示器下端有6个功能按键,通过按键操作可进入系统设定、参数设置、发动机、故障信息、输入状态、输出状态、系统信息和保养提示等界面。

结语

基于CAN总线的电气控制系统运行稳定可靠,同时简化了电气线路,降低产品的成本,远程数据管理功能极大地方便了客户的维修和保养,实际使用中得到用户的好评。

参考文献

[1]刘道寿,耿跃海.CAN总线在挖掘机电气控制系统中的应用[J].工程机械,2013,44(3):33-37.

[2]范俊勇.CAN总线技术在小型挖掘机电子控制系统上的应用[J].科技创新导报,2013(4):15.

[3]刘立祥,郑朋磊,苏会杰.基于CAN总线的大型挖掘机电气系统设计[J].建设机械技术与管理,2013(8):120-122.

[4]张军,焦生杰,廖晓明,等.电控节能技术在挖掘机中的应用与发展[J].中国工程机械学报,2010,8(1):66-71.

[5]王玉林,黄呜辉,张军.节能技术在挖掘机液压系统上的应用分析[J].建筑机械化,2011(5):31-33.

[6]孙志明.基于CAN总线技术的液压挖掘机智能控制系统的研究[J].轻工设计,2011(2):32-33.